Nissan and Infiniti approve Hunter's Ultimate ADAS

Jan. 19, 2024
Honda and Acura approved Ultimate ADAS for use in their dealerships earlier in 2023.

Hunter Engineering's Ultimate ADAS, a system for eliminating error-prone manual layouts common to static ADAS calibrations, has been approved for use in Nissan and Infiniti dealerships. Previously, in early 2023, Honda and Acura had approved use for their dealerships.

Ultimate ADAS combines Hunter's standard-setting alignment technology with an efficient and easy-to-use guided target placement system for around-the-vehicle coverage. Gimbal-mounted lasers are the key component, replacing the inexact guesswork of strings, plumb bobs, and tape measures to cut setup time by 70 percent for some procedures. 

Since Ultimate ADAS is a Hunter wheel aligner, ROI begins on the day it's installed at the dealership.

"Techs can get right down to business and be assured of a properly performed and documented calibration every time," said Ryan Gerber, Hunter product specialist, ADAS.
